A new chapter in the sporting history of Jammu & Kashmir was written today as Ms. Nuzhat Gul, Secretary of the J&K Sports Council, officially inaugurated the player bidding ceremony of the Kashmir Super League (KSL) the region’s first-ever corporate franchise-based football tournament at a vibrant event in Srinagar.

Organised in collaboration with the J&K Sports Council, the Kashmir Super League represents a bold leap forward for grassroots football in the Union Territory. By connecting emerging talent with professionally managed, corporat backed teams, the league aims to usher in a new era of structured, opportunity-driven sport in the Valley.

“Kashmir Super League is not just a tournament,” said Ms. Nuzhat Gul, “it’s a transformative movement. By bringing corporates, youth, and sport together, we’re building a sustainable ecosystem bold, organized, and full of opportunity for the next generation.”

The event witnessed enthusiastic participation from all six franchise owners, corporate sponsors, and football supporters from across the Valley a testament to the growing excitement and ownership around the sport.

One of the most defining features of this league is the direct financial empowerment of athletes. With bidding amounts ranging from thousands to lakhs, young footballers are receiving payments directly from the corporate franchises an unprecedented model in the region. For many, this is the first time their sporting talent is being rewarded not just with recognition, but with real, life-changing value.

In homes across Kashmir, these young athletes are now being seen not only as players, but as professionals, breadwinners, and local heroes igniting dreams in their communities and inspiring the next generation.

The player auction marks a pivotal moment in the KSL journey one that goes beyond contracts and matchdays. It signals a shift towards professionalism, structure, and sustainable sporting careers in a region where raw talent has often outpaced opportunity.

With 19 high-voltage matches set to unfold at TRC Ground Srinagar starting from the first week of July, the Kashmir Super League promises not only thrilling football but also a renewed spirit of sporting excellence powered by passion, equity, and a shared vision for the future.
